How they compare
Kuwait currently reports 4 years against 4 years in Mali, a difference of 0 years.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 19 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Kuwait ahead.
Kuwait ranks 9th and Mali ranks 9th of 204 countries.
Kuwait has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Kuwait | Mali |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 4 years | 3 years | 1 years | Kuwait |
| 2000s | 4 years | 3 years | 1 years | Kuwait |
| 2010s | 4 years | 3.44 years | 0.5556 years | Kuwait |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
